释义
To give information or an official account about a particular subject, event, or situation, usually in writing or speaking.

语境中听
She will report about the new project in tomorrow's meeting.
Can you report about what happened at school?
The journalist will report about the election results on TV.
Students are expected to report about their internship experiences at the end of summer.
